2. The Evolution of Online Gambling

The history of online gambling dates back to the late 1990s when the first online casinos were launched. Since then, the industry has grown exponentially, with more and more people turning to the internet for their gambling needs. The evolution of online gambling has been driven by technological advancements, regulatory changes, and the increasing popularity of mobile devices.

5. Mastering the Art of Bankroll Management

One of the most important skills for a professional online gambler is bankroll management. This involves setting a budget for your gambling activities and sticking to it, as well as understanding how to manage your winnings and losses effectively. A well-managed bankroll can help you stay in the game for longer and increase your chances of success.
